LEED silver definition

LEED silver means the second of four tiers of standards for certification in the LEED rating system.
LEED silver means the rating in compliance with, or exceeding, the third-highest rating awarded by the LEED certification process;

  • On April 16, 2002, the Mayor and City Council adopted CMR 02-060 which requires City projects to achieve the U.S. Green Building Council’s LEED silver standard for all new buildings and major renovations over 5,000 square feet.

  • A member of the design or construction teams may not be held liable for the failure of a major facility project to meet the LEED silver standard or other LEED standard established for the project as long as a good faith attempt was made to achieve the LEED standard set for the project.

  • Specifically, retail, hotel, community facility and office buildings will be designed and constructed to achieve LEED silver certification pursuant to the LEED rating system that is most appropriate under Local Law 86 (see Section 10-02 of chapter 10 of title 43 of the Rules of the City of New York).

  • Chapter 39.35D RCW requires all major facility projects receiving any funding in a state capital budget, or projects financed through a financing contract be designed, be constructed and certified to at least LEED silver standard.

  • Roofing and insulation, windows, siding, curtain walls and doors may be refurbished or upgraded either to preserve a building's structural integrity or to enhance a building's thermal performance to conform to the Green Building Council's LEED silver standard.

  • RCW 39.35D.060 states that DES and the Office of the Superintendent of Public Instruction are responsible to develop guidelines for administering the chapter and define a procedure and method for employing and verifying activities necessary for certification to at least the LEED silver standard (LEED also requires the use of LCCA).

  • Accordingly, in Phase 1A, the retail buildings, including the proposed development on the Willets West site, will be designed and constructed to achieve Leadership in Energy and Environmental Design (LEED) silver certification for core and shell (LEED-CS), and the hotel building will be designed and constructed to achieve LEED silver certification for new construction (LEED-NC).
